    Chalk Brood

    Over several years i have had intermittent cases of chalk brood and tried different potions and remedies but have found re queening to be the only satisfactory remedy. When reading up on chalk brood i have found that early books on beekeeping 1930's and 1940's seem to imply that you are unlikely...

    Feeding Ambrosia

    When feeding sugar syrup for winter stores, (Ratio 2:1) i always calculate that finished stores is approx 20% greater than initial sugar fed, ie 5lb sugar fed gives 6lb winter stores. Is there a similar conversion for ambrosia or as it is inverted do i assume input weight equals finished store...
